~ Naperville, IL - The City of Naperville's Department of Public Works Fleet Services Division has once again proven their excellence in fleet management by being named No. 6 in "The 100 Best Fleets in the Americas" ranking by the National Association of Fleet Administrators (NAFA). This marks the 13th consecutive year that the City's fleet team has been recognized as one of the top 100 fleets in North and South America.
The 100 Best Fleets in the Americas program is highly regarded as a national benchmark for excellence in fleet management. It recognizes peak-performing fleet operations among all public fleets and ranks agencies based on categories such as accountability, technology utilization, financial management, staff development, and resource stewardship.
The City of Naperville's Fleet Services Division has consistently performed at or above industry standards across several key areas. Their operational efficiency boasts a direct billable hours rate of 85.6%, well within the industry target of 80-90%. They also excel in maintenance effectiveness with scheduled repairs at 85.9%, exceeding the industry benchmark of 80%. Additionally, their inventory management has reduced inventory variance to an impressive 0.44%, significantly better than the industry goal of under 3%. The division also maintains a high level of quality control with rework repairs remaining under 1%, far surpassing the industry threshold of 5%.

In addition to these achievements, the division has also demonstrated excellence through continued APWA accreditation since 2006 and strategic investments such as developing an in-house motor pool tool in collaboration with Naperville's Information Technology Department. They have also implemented a data-driven vehicle replacement plan and scoring model, as well as strategic fuel procurement that has kept expenses below OPIS benchmarks.
The division's commitment to staff development is evident through their investment in new and renewed ASE/EVT certifications and training hours. They have also implemented a step-up lead program that supports continuity of operations and succession planning.
This year, the City of Naperville has also received national recognition at the individual level. Jordan Gilbert, Heavy Equipment Technician III, was ranked in the Top 5 for NAFA Technician of the Year. Gilbert has been with Naperville's Fleet Services team for 10 years and has shown exceptional leadership skills and technical expertise. His accomplishments include interim leadership experience as Heavy Equipment Lead, a direct billable hours rate of 86.6%, and renewal of 13 of his 42 ASE & EVT certifications. He has also obtained multiple master-level certifications across fire apparatus, ambulances, and heavy vehicles.
